Claro que usualmente, para acceder a una variable estática desde la misma clase, no vale la pena tener un getter, sino simplemente utilizarla...
Sin embargo, he visto muchas construcciones que más bien tienen esta cara:
Código:
public class Foo{
private static final String miConstante = crearConstante();
private static String crearConstante(){
...
(Codigo para crear la constante)
....
}
}
Tal vez el caso no sea muy común (las constantes suelen ser valores más bien simples) , pero es útil al momento de crear constantes cuyo valor sea complejo de crear. Por ejemplo, cuando provenga de un archivo externo, pero que se espere que nunca cambie durante la ejecución (de ahí el indicador "final").
Saludos.